Xinte Energy (HKG:1799) expects a net loss attributable to the shareholders of about 3.8 billion yuan to 4.1 billion yuan for the year ended Dec. 31 compared with a profit of 4.35 billion yuan corresponding period of the previous year, according to a Friday filing with the Hong Kong Bourse.
The company attributed the expected loss to the Polysilicon prices plumbing 60% year-over-year, prompting the Group to revamp production and implement cost-saving measures while facing 2.15 billion yuan in asset impairment provisions.
The China-based purity polysilicon manufacturer plans to publish its annual results by the end of March.
